Now, you might wonder what exactly are Jumbo CDs? Well, think of them as oversized versions of regular certificates of deposit (CDs). They typically require a higher minimum deposit than traditional CDs and offer higher interest rates in return. While they may not be for everyone, Jumbo CDs have their own unique advantages that make them worth considering.
Let’s dive into some of these advantages:
1. Higher Interest Rates: One of the most compelling reasons to invest in a Jumbo CD is the potential for higher interest rates compared to regular savings accounts or smaller-sized CDs. Due to their larger size, financial institutions are more likely to offer better rates on Jumbo CDs as they seek larger deposits from investors.
2. Guaranteed Returns: Unlike other investment options like stocks or mutual funds, Jumbo CDs provide guaranteed returns over a fixed period of time. This makes them an attractive choice for individuals who prioritize stability and security when it comes to their investments.
3. FDIC Insurance: Similar to traditional bank deposits, Jumbo CDs are covered by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C) insurance up to $250,000 per depositor per institution. This means that even if something were to happen to the bank where you hold your Jumbo CD, your money would still be protected.
4. Diverse Range of Terms: Another advantage offered by Jumbo CDs is the flexibility in choosing different terms based on your financial goals and needs. Whether you prefer short-term investments or longer durations stretching several years, there are various term lengths available with corresponding interest rates.
5. Additional Earnings Potential: Some financial institutions might offer tiered interest rates based on specific deposit amounts above certain thresholds. This means that as your investment grows, you may be eligible for even higher interest rates, further maximizing your earnings potential.
6. Low Risk: Jumbo CDs are considered low-risk investments due to their fixed interest rates and guaranteed returns. With no exposure to market fluctuations or the volatility of stocks and bonds, they offer a stable option for conservative investors looking to preserve their capital.
7. Diversification Strategy: Including Jumbo CDs in your investment portfolio can serve as a diversification strategy. By spreading your funds across different asset classes, you reduce the risk associated with having all your eggs in one basket. Jumbo CDs can provide stability while other parts of your portfolio might experience more volatility.
8. Retirement Planning: If you’re planning for retirement or already enjoying it, Jumbo CDs can play a role in providing regular income through periodic interest payments or by maturing at specific intervals when you need the funds the most.
9. Easy Access to Funds: While Jumbo CDs are intended to be long-term investments, there is typically some level of flexibility when it comes to accessing funds before maturity if needed, though this may come with penalties such as early withdrawal fees or loss of accrued interest.
10. Simplified Investing Process: Investing in Jumbo CDs does not require extensive knowledge about financial markets or complex investment strategies. The process is relatively simple – choose a reputable bank offering competitive rates on Jumbo CDs, deposit the required minimum amount, select an appropriate term length, and sit back while your money grows!
It’s important to note that like any investment option, Jumbo CDs also have their limitations and downsides. For instance, they may not be ideal if you anticipate needing immediate access to the invested funds without any penalties or if inflation erodes the purchasing power of fixed returns over time.
